If one wolf in a pair dies before the other, the remaining wolf is stuck in cool down. So even if you have another one planned to pair with- you have to wait 30 days before you can give that wolf another partner. It is really sad. Not to mention how much the remaining wolf ages during that cooldown. If it is a female, you can miss out on many heats you may have planned with another wolf- as I mentioned above. Yeah, you could do studs, but that is still way different from wanting to keep your lines within your pack- if that is your thing. |
